Old Ball: The Rise of Basketball's Hilarious Sensation

Unraveling the Enigma of Old Ball

If you know basketball, then you surely know Old Ball. This talking animatronic basketball has transformed from a quirky idea into a feverish sensation, sporting a presence that exceeded expectations. Conceived by the masterminds at Benched Studios, Old Ball has swiftly infiltrated social media and the hearts of sports fans everywhere.

In a recent conversation with The Sporting News, creators Ben Bayouth, Adam Aseraf, and Christian Heuer shed light on their journey, right from the brainstorming sessions to their grand debut at All-Star Weekend. What started as a whimsical idea between friends quickly turned into a viral phenomenon.

Old Ball's Debut and Meteoric Rise

Old Ball burst onto the scene less than a year ago, yet its impact resonates loudly. Just last week, amidst the vibrant festivities of All-Star Weekend in Los Angeles, Old Ball didn't just attend; it stole the show. Playing off the script of a grumpy pundit, yet personifying a playful street-savvy presence, Old Ball successfully captivated the audience.

“We started filming videos in Ben's old home studio, and then took Old Ball on the street, and it just blew up,” Aseraf recalls, underscoring the organic nature of its rise to fame.

A Unique Blend of Comedy and Sports

Old Ball's creators describe it as a convergence of ESPN analysis and Jim Henson's whimsical puppetry. “We found a niche that no one had tapped into,” Aseraf observed, highlighting how they combine basketball knowledge with a comedic edge.

With over 438,000 followers on Instagram and nearly 250,000 on TikTok, Old Ball's rapport with both seasoned fans and new viewers alike speaks volumes of its clever design and engaging content. Old Ball has been embraced by key figures like two-time All-Star Joakim Noah, who expressed such fondness that he jokingly asked to take the animatronic home.

Pushing Boundaries: The Ball-Verse

But Old Ball isn't stopping here. With ambitions reaching far beyond basketball, creators are eyeing a collaborative universe dubbed the 'Ball-Verse', which aims to introduce animatronic figures across various sports. “We envision this infinite creative well, a new chapter in entertainment,” Heuer shared, hinting at plans for an animatronic soccer ball to coincide with the upcoming World Cup.

This ambition harkens back to nostalgic entertainment styles, reminiscent of iconic figures like Little Penny. Old Ball's creators aim to conjure the same vibrance that defined those '90s magic moments, merging heartfelt storytelling with classic humor.
